태그란

2020. 12. 5. 23:22

HTML은 태그(Tag)로 구성되어 있는데 이 태그들이 브라우저에게 정보를 어떻게 표현되어질지 결정하게 하는 요소이다. 태그를 다르게 요소(Element)라고도 부르긴하지만 엄밀히 말해 다르다. 예를 들어 head태그나 body태그를 입력하지 않아도 head요소와 body요소는 항상 브라우저에 표시되는 것과 같다.

 

태그는 <로 시작해서 >로 끝나며 <태그명></태그명>처럼 쌍을 이루는 것이 있고 <태그명>처럼 단일하게 하나만 사용되는 경우도 있다.

 

<h1>태그는 시작태그와 종료태그의 쌍을 이룬다.</h1>

위의 내용은 보면 제목(Headings)태그를 사용하여 브라우저에게 제목을 표시하라고 말하고 있다. 제목은 내용은 "태그는 시작태그와 종료태그의 쌍을 이룬다."라는 문자이다.

 

종료태그가 없는 태그를 단일 태그라 하는데 br, hr, img, meta, link, input 태그 들이 있다. 자세히 보면 태그의 자식이 필요없는 태그들이다. 표기는 <br>를 사용하는데 단일 태그를 종료 태그와 같이 표현하는 XHTML처럼 <br />로 사용할 수도 있다.

 

 

태그는 속성을 부여할 수 있는데 태그들 마다 다른 속성들을 가지고 있으며 사용자가 정의할 수도 있다. 

<img src="https://pbs.twimg.com/profile_images/861662902780018688/SFie8jER_400x400.jpg" alt="tag">

HTML의 태그는 대소문자를 구분하지는 않지만 소문자로 사용하는 것이 관례이다.

 

태그 리스트

<!-- -->
<!DOCTYPE>
<a>
<abbr>
<acronym>
<address>
<applet>
<area>
<article>
<aside>
<audio>
<b>
<base>
<basefont>
<bdi>
<bdo>
<big>
<blockquote>
<body>
<br>
<button>
<canvas>
<caption>
<center>
<cite>
<code>
<col>
<colgroup>
<data>
<datalist>
<dd>
<del>
<details>
<dfn>
<dialog>
<dir>
<div>
<dl>
<dt>
<em>
<embed>
<fieldset>
<figcaption>
<figure>
<font>
<footer>
<form>
<frame>
<frameset>
<h1> ~ <h6>
<head>
<header>
<hr>
<html>
<i>
<iframe>
<img>
<input>
<ins>
<kbd>
<label>
<legend>
<li>
<link>
<main>
<map>
<mark>
<meta>
<meter>
<nav>
<noframes>
<noscript>
<object>
<ol>
<optgroup>
<option>
<output>
<p>
<param>
<picture>
<pre>
<progress>
<q>
<rp>
<rt>
<ruby>
<s>
<samp>
<script>
<section>
<select>
<small>
<source>
<span>
<strike>
<strong>
<style>
<sub>
<summary>
<sup>
<svg>
<table>
<tbody>
<td>
<template>
<textarea>
<tfoot>
<th>
<thead>
<time>
<title>
<tr>
<track>
<tt>
<u>
<ul>
<var>
<video>
<wbr>

 

 

반응형

'HTML' 카테고리의 다른 글

<head>  (0) 2020.12.09
<html>  (0) 2020.12.08
<!DOCTYPE>  (0) 2020.12.07
주석  (0) 2020.12.07
HTML이란  (0) 2020.12.04